Ghost Sighting Yorkshire Pontefract Castle
The Castle was built in 1090. It became a royal castle in 1399 by Henry Bolinbroke. He imprissoned his predecessor, Richard II in the castle and had him murdered. A photo of the keep once showed a ghostly figure wearing a crown. Visitors have also seen a black monk walking in the kitchen
